Former Celtic player Davie Provan has questioned defender Kristoffer Ajer’s ability following the news that the Norwegian international wants to leave the club in the summer.

The centre-back’s agent Tore Pedersen says the 21-year-old won’t be signing a new contract and will be looking to depart Celtic Park. Responding to another ex-Celtic star Harald Brattback’s thoughts on the matter, Provan said:

“Former Hoops striker Harald Brattbakk said: ‘The money is a big issue. I heard Virgil van Dijk doubled his salary going to Southampton and then at least doubled it again moving to Liverpool.’ Harald pal, Ajer will never be in the same ballpark as van Dijk.”

Ajer has over two years left on his contract and manager Neil Lennon has already said that the Norwegian won’t be allowed to leave the club unless they choose to sell up.

AC Milan are believed to be the team who are keenest to recruit the centre-half but the Hoops are likely to slap a hefty price tag on the player’s head.

Negotiations over a new contract do appear to have stalled, but it remains to be seen whether any club will firm up their interest and make a formal offer for Ajer.
